Output 52e254244fc25cbe54aaec41c6d998c7a2b0f34dd9ff05c101a56ecf43afea86:1

value
13473603
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b70db097d17450e2fa7c5f5b764fdd2823d8fb4 OP_EQUAL
address
3BV7RR2fes1qoFa9gaxTwZgFqYtxN1Mc4z
transaction
52e254244fc25cbe54aaec41c6d998c7a2b0f34dd9ff05c101a56ecf43afea86
confirmations
171779
spent
true